Digitize and Enlarge Patterns
- Try using digital tools like Photoshop to enlarge old sewing patterns for modern use.
- This approach works well for plush patterns and can be adapted for full-size garments by printing in sections.
Walk-away Dress Phenomenon
- The 1952 Butterick walk-away dress was so popular that the company paused all other pattern production to fulfill its back orders.
- Its design features only three pattern pieces and a simple wrap closure, making it easy to sew and wear.
